Although the expected outcome ended up occurring, it wasn’t a given through much of the night.
Montoursville – who defeated Hughesville 53-12 last season – had a tougher time shaking off the Spartans than in recent years on Tuesday. Following a close win from Hughesville’s Keagan Smith, its lead dwindled to 22-21, with just a few matches remaining.
However, three straight wins, including one by forfeit, allowed the Warriors to avoid an upset, as they improved to 2-0 with a 40-21 victory. Montoursville coach Matt Yonkin was proud of his wrestlers, particularly when it came to some of its closer wins, but emphasized that there’s work to be done.
“We’ve got to wrestle with a little more physicality and a little more urgency,” said Yonkin after the match. “We’ve got to do better, and we will. It’s early in the season. It’s not where we start, it’s where we finish. We’ll continue to grind, work and improve.”
“I commend Hughesville tonight. They wrestled very well. They did a very good job with the fundamentals and positioning, made it difficult for our guys,” he added when discussing Hughesville.

The match began with the teams trading heavy blows, as the first six matches accounting for a combined 34 points. After two forfeits to start, 2023 state qualifier Chase Shaner racked up six points before pinning Brady Bower early in the second quarter of their match. Then, Montoursville responded with a major decision win from Karter Stone and first-quarter pin from David Kennedy to reclaim the lead at 16-12.
“It was good. Just trying to be cautious, tight,” said Kennedy on his performance. “Trying not to get in any bad positions.”
That lead was short-lived, as Hughesville freshman Kile Hartman followed up Kennedy’s pin with one of his own. After securing an early takedown in the first quarter, Hartman was able to capitalize on it, attributing the fastest pin of the night at 52 seconds. Hughesvillecoach Troy Charles is excited about what he’s seen from Hartman early and has witnessed him learn exceptionally quickly.
“We came in last weekend and wrestled at the DKIs and Kyle, within a few matches, had made major adjustments to what he was doing,” said Charles. “He’s getting better really fast. I’m super excited to see what he does this season.”
The next big blow wouldn’t occur until the end of the match, with the next five battles all being decided by decision.

A low-scoring affair between Montoursville’s Blaze Vogel and Hughesville’s Mason Mordan opened the stretch, as the pair entered the final period tied at 2-2. Through most of the quarter, Mordan had an advantage and appeared to be on the cusp of a pin.
But after a reset, Vogel was able to pull off a clutch escape, earning his team a pivotal win. The fact that he was bumped up a weight class due to sickness within the team, along with it being his first match of the season, added to his team’s pride in him.
“We have a lot of trust and faith in Blaze (Vogel), that any time he steps on the mat, he’s going to give everything he has for us,” said Yonkin. “I believed he was capable of winning that. That’s why we put him up there.”
That win set the team’s gears in motion, as the Warriors were able to take five of the next six matches. Though the span of five straight matches decided by decision was certainly stressful, Vogel, Gage Wentzel, Owen Kleinman and Evan Bloom all found ways to boost Montoursville’s lead, eventually growing insurmountable after Bloom’s 4-0 victory over Luke Stutzman.
“There were a number of close matches in there, you know, the ones we want to do a little better at,” said Yonkin. “But we still have to take away from the fact that we gutted it out when we had to and as a result, those matches are what tallied it up for us.”

It now sets its sights towards King of the Mountain, as it prepares to face off against 30 teams this weekend.
“We’re looking forward to that,” said Yonkin. “I’m glad whatever we had in our system tonight, we got it out. We haven’t been in that tournament before, so we’re excited to kind of get there and see what that atmosphere is like.”
For Hughesville, it leaves Montoursville with a lot to be proud of as it prepares to host Hughesville Spartan Duals this weekend. Along with Shaner and Hartman, Keagan Smith also secured an exciting win that came with the loudest crowd moment of the night, one of the many bullet points in a list of positives from the match.
“Keagan Smith coming back at the buzzer against a really good freshman (Hayden Harvey), Conor Knight had a really good fight, Mason Mordan had a great fight. Those guys wrestled very skilled wrestlers,” said Charles when listing examples.
“I think our guys are buying in. They’re training, lifting and doing the things they need to do to prepare to the best of their abilities. Montoursville has beaten us by a lot of points over the last five years. So, we come up here and maybe we didn’t win, but we really fought hard, and I was super proud of every single one of my guys.”

Montoursville 40, Hughesville 21
107: Teli Bobotas (M) by forfeit; 114: Jarrett Whitmoyer (H) by forfeit; 121: Chase Shaner (H) pinned Brady Bower, 2:35. 127: Karter Stone (M) maj. dec. Casey Mook, 14-2; 133: David Kennedy (M) pinned Wesley Harvey, 1:31; 139: Kile Hartman (H) pinned Gabe Newton, 0:52; 145: Blaze Vogel (M) dec. Mason Mordan, 3-2; 152: Gage Wentzel (M) dec. Conor Knight, 7-4; 160: Keagan Smith (H) dec. Hayden Harvey, 5-4; 172: Owen Kleinman (M) dec. Wyatt Gavitt, 4-1; 189: Luke Steinbacher (M) dec. Luke Stutzman, 4-0; 215: Evan Bloom (M) won by forfeit. 285: Cole Yonkin (M) pinned Bruce Burkhart, 2:19.
